@PaulNorthern

Как корректно отобразить теги TaggableManager?

Как правильно отображать теги объекта при редактировании формы, но которую выгружаю данные?
models.py
tags = TaggableManager()

views.py
form = NewsForm(instance=instance)

<div class="col-md-6">
     {{ form.tags|as_crispy_field }}
 </div>

5e67e3f0907c2509001049.jpeg

Можно и так, только как его вызвать при редактировании?
def get_tags(self):
        return self.tags.names()
  • Вопрос задан
  • 22 просмотра
Решения вопроса 1
@PaulNorthern Автор вопроса
Надеюсь кому-то поможет, нужно в ModelForm добавить это

widgets = {        
            'tags':TagWidget(attrs={'data-role': 'tagsinput',}),      
        }
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ы